1.1 Who is Enron?

The Company

Enron Corporation (NYSE: ENE) is the largest integrated natural gas company inthe world. The company is engaged in the exploration, production and

transportation of natural gas and crude oil; marketing of electricity; and thedevelopment and operation of power plants, pipelines and other energy relatedassets. For the Fiscal year ended 12/97, total revenues rose 53% to $20.27B. Net

income available to Common fell 85% to $15M. Results reflect the 7/97acquisition of Portland General Electric. Net income is also offset by $675M ofrestructuring charges. As shown in Chart 1, in the last 12 months Enron’s shares

have reached a high of $51.50 and a low of $35.00.

Chart 1: Share Price History

Current Market Activity

There has been much recent activity in the retail energy markets due to deregulation

and pending deregulation. It has yet to be determined if Enron's investments in theretail energy market will provide enough benefit from a first mover advantage tojustify their current level of capital investment. Furthermore, as of April 22, 1998,

Enron's CEO disclosed that Enron plans to scale back the full pursuit of thederegulating retail electricity markets, casting doubt on the projected returns ofpresent commitments. However, we believe this pause on the pursuit of the retail

power markets is temporary and once the state of deregulation is lucid, the retailmarket will be aggressively pursued. While this pause may affect Enron's firstmover status in many markets, we applaud Enron for its awareness that the retail

power markets will not be profitable initially.

The Money Business

Enron’s Trade and Capital (ECT) business segment is a leader in the areas of financing and risk management. Whathas driven this business is the creation of ECT as a new hybrid natural gas and financial services firm in 1991

building a financial settlement contract business. This event consummated the merger between two existing entities,Enron Gas Services (EGS) and Enron Finance Corporation. The new entity specializes in managing risk rather thantaking on risk. Enron financially engineers contracts which allows players in the market to buy and sell risk for

longer periods of time. Most significantly, this “gas bank” hedges its exposure so that Enron itself takes little or noprice risk. ECT has contributed 88.9% of total revenues and 28.6% of operating income for the year ending 12/97.

Winning Points for Innovation

The Enron business model is based on innovation, constant change, and capitalization on unique businesses andtheir competitive advantage within the energy industry. In recognition of their continuous commitment tooriginality, Enron was nominated as the Most Innovative Company by Fortune Magazine for the years 1996, 1997

and 1998 due to their many developments in the energy sector. Enron’s ECT Group capitalizes on their expertise inthe energy markets to create financial products for industrial financing and risk management. ECT is responsible forexecuting the first natural gas swap in 1989 as well as creating first-of-its-kind financing vehicles for independent

oil and gas producers (VPP, EGS Cactus Fund, and EnVestor). Enron also originates exotic natural gas derivativessuch as: quantity options, index-linked gas supply contracts, caps/floors, and bundled physical and financial energycontracts. In addition, Enron uses state-of-the-art at risk management techniques for natural gas, decomposing and

managing fundamental exposures in the following areas: natural gas price book (risk of receiving fixed prices), basisbook (risk price at one location will differ from another), index book (risk of not having availability of physicalcommodity), and Omnicrom book (risk of not having capacity in pipelines).

The Old Guard

The Oil and Gas segment of the Enron menage is the “cash cow.” Because we have already invested in the requiredcapital expenditures in the creation of the second largest pipeline system in the world, this unit generates consistent

net cash for clearly defined customer segments. This is the low margin, high volume business which balances therisks in the high-margin, low-volume businesses (e.g. the financial settlement contracts).

Extending the Scope-International

Enron is a pioneer in penetrating emerging markets before other Western countries. For example, its Bombay powerproject was the first and largest of its kind since the Indian government opened up the Indian markets to foreigninvestors, for the first time since Independence in 1947. An examination of the financial statements conveys that the

international investments are not yet returning net cash to the business; however, by mastering the finer points ofbureaucratic maneuvering in third world countries, Enron has built in a barrier of entry which provides it with a firstmover advantage. If these markets, the fastest growing markets for energy in the world, come even close to

projections, the cash flow will significantly impact Enron’s income statement in the near future. Managementbelieves this will be within five years. However, for the moment, the international business is a net user rather thanproducer of cash.

Suppliers and Bargaining Power of Suppliers

• The most important supplier for Enron is the independent oil and gas extractor, like Zilka Energy and ForestOil. These firms supply the hydrocarbons which Enron transports, markets and hedges.

• Enron has increased its bargaining power over independent oil and gas extractors. It has done this by

transforming them from mere suppliers to customers as well. In 1990 Enron developed the VolumetricProduction Pament (VPP) vehicle for lending capital to cash-strapped independent producers. These VPPs werefinanced through securitization of the VPP notes with institutional investors. The VPP arrangement was a

means of 'vertical integration on-the-cheap': in case of bankruptcy Enron owned the hydrocarbons in theground, otherwise the price it would pay was predetermined.

• By the end of 1993, Enron originated more than $1billion in VPP contracts with independent oil and gas

extractors.

2 Accounting Analysis

2.1 Review of Main Accounting Policies

Enron’s material accounting policies are mainly related with two of its lines of business: its exploration andproduction operations, and its financial services operations. Oil and gas exploration and production activities areaccounted for under the successful effort method of accounting. Development wells, related production equipment

and lease acquisition costs are capitalized when incurred. If necessary, these costs are expensed in the period thatmanagement determines probable that the costs will not be recovered. Unsuccessful exploratory wells are expensed

Page 13: Cornell Research Report on Enron 1998

Enron Corporation

12

when determined to be non-productive. Also, Enron uses the units of production depreciation method for provedreserves of oil and gas.

In its financial services operations, financial instruments used in connection with trading activities are marked-to-

market, with resulting unrealized gains and losses recorded as "Assets and Liabilities from Price Risk ManagementActivities" in the consolidated balance sheet. Financial instruments are also utilized for hedging purpose.

Additionally, consolidated financial statements include accounts of all majority owned subsidiaries of Enron, after

eliminating significant intercompany transactions. Investments in unconsolidated subsidiaries are accounted forunder the equity method.

The nature of Enron’s businesses requires a significant amount of estimates and assumptions which impact the

company’s financials. Nevertheless, both in its exploration and production operations as well as in its financialservices operations, Enron uses accounting methods that are in line with industry practice. After close examinationand scrutiny, we have found that Enron’s financials provide an acceptable level of disclosure.

2.2 Beneish Model for Detecting Earnings Manipulation

As shown in Table 2, the 8-variable Beneish model shows that that Enron may be manipulating its earnings. We geta M-score of -1.89 for Enron, which is greater than the standard M-score of -2.22 used to gauge the likelihood ofmanipulation. The most significant factor contributing to the M-score manipulation statistic is the SGI. After close

examination we were not concerned by the fact they were growing too fast because the sales increase comes fromthe recent acquisition of PGE. Additionally, the GMI shows deteriorating margins, the AQI shows increasingamounts of ‘soft’ assets, DEPI shows depreciation expense slowing down, and LVGI indicate rapidly increasing

leverage. However, further examination of these indicators showed no cause for concern.

A further analysis using Lev and Thiagarajan indicators is shown in Table 3. CFO<NI in 1996 indicates low qualityof earnings in 1996. In 1997, all indicators except the labor force signal show positive signals of the quality of

earnings.

3 Financial Analysis

3.1 Ratio Analysis

Table 4 shows the ROE decomposition for Enron. Analysis of Enron’s position vis-a-vis their competition followsthe tables.

Table 4: ROE Decomposition

Ratio/ROE Decomposition 1997 1996 1995 1994 1993

Net Profit Margin (or ROS) 0.03* 0.05 0.07 0.08 0.08

x Asset Turnover 0.73 0.79 0.59 0.77 0.73

= Return on Assets 2.19%* 3.98% 4.12% 3.86% 3.05%

X Financial Leverage 4.17 4.31 4.25 4.36 4.31

= Return on Equity 9.14%* 17.18% 17.49% 16.82% 13.13%

* Adding the J-Block loss back.

Enron has a declining trend in ROS which we think is expected given the heated competitive pressures in theindustry as deregulation occurs. Enron’s significant level of capital expenditures has decreased net income while

sales have increased dramatically, hence the declining ROS. Therefore the primary driver for Enron’s ROA is goingto be its ability to generate asset turnover. Enron is certainly keying into asset turnover but is constricted near-termby the large increases in its asset base. Once Enron has developed their infrastructure, ROA will increase as net

sales continue in their upward trend. We believe Enron is taking risk above that of their competition in asset basebuildup, therefore the potential for excess returns above their peer group is likely given their market position.Furthermore, Enron has had better ROE than their energy group peers primarily because of their highly leveraged

position relative to their peers. We are not concerned that Enron is overly levered, however they are usingsubstantial debt to finance their returns. On a going forward basis, Enron might be disadvantaged if other viableinvesting opportunities arise due to the high debt level on their balance sheet.

3.2 Cash Flow Analysis

Enron's cash flows show the company has typically financed its heavy capital investments as well as its financing

requirements (mostly due to payment of dividends) with cash from operations. The situation has changed in the pasttwo years, when increased needs for investing have required additional financing.

Page 17: Cornell Research Report on Enron 1998

Enron Corporation

16

Chart 2 - Sources and Uses of Cash Flow

Cash Flow from Operations (CFO)

Enron has consistently generated an important amount of cash from operations. Despite its decline in 1997 to

$501M from $1,040M the previous year, its CFO is still well above the preceding years' levels. It seems that theyhave resolved the problems that contributed to the declining CFO prior to 1995.

Cash Flow from Investing (CFI)

CFI, which had traditionally been under $700M, jumped to $1.2B in 1996 and $2.4B in 1997. This increase hasbeen mainly due to heavy investment in its international electricity division in projects such as India's Dabhol aswell as to capital expenditures in the U.S. as Enron positions itself for the expected deregulation of the retail

electricity market. Looking towards the future we expect Enron to continue its upward trend in CFI as it continuesto develop international and retail infrastructure.

Cash Flow from Financing (CFF)

CFF has traditionally been negative or in the low hundreds of millions due to its strong cash flow from operationswhich has allowed Enron not only to pay a healthy dividend, but also to decrease its net long term debt. This has

changed in 1996, when Enron had increased cash needs for investing while also increasing its dividends. In 1997,despite a sharp decrease in earnings, the company increased its dividend for the seventh consecutive year paying out$354M or $0.91 per share. Additionally, Enron has regularly relied on the capital markets, which it frequently taps

for debt. Last year Enron issued over $1.8 Billion in debt and also acquired $427M of treasury stock in 1997.

Enron's net change in cash was ($86M) in 1997, after an increase of $141M in 1996 and a decrease of $17M in1995. This reflects Enron's increased need for cash for investing combined with its increasing dividend strategy.

We believe that in the future Enron has the potential of generating substantial positive cash flows as it positionsitself for the lucrative retail electric market.

4 Valuation

We estimated Enron's value using a discounted cash flow analysis (DCF), an Edwards-Bell-Ohlsen (EBO) model,and a comparable firms analysis. Based on these analyses, we believe Enron’s intrinsic value is between $35.98 -$45.56 per share. Because Enron’s current share price is approximately $48, it is our opinion that Enron shares are

currently overvalued.

4.1 Cost of Equity

In any type of valuation, two of the most critical parameters are the cost of equity and the weighted average cost ofcapital (WACC). For Enron, the cost of equity was computed by three methods (see Table 8). These three

approaches yielded a costs of equity of 10.18%, 10.00%, and 9.39% respectively. We are very comfortable withthese numbers because all three approaches yield similar values for the cost of equity. To determine the appropriatecost of equity, we used the average of the Standard CAPM and the 3 Factor Model which resulted in a cost of equity

of 9.69%.

Table 8: Cost of Equity Calculations

Method Re Notes

Standard CAPM 9.38% Re = 0.05068A + 0.04323 Factor APT Model 10.00% Re = 0.05068 + 0.0493Empirical CAPM 10.18% Re = 0.7 + [0.6*0.53B]

Re 9.69%

A Yield on 3-month Treasury Bill as of April 30, 1998.

B The Beta for Enron is 0.53.

4.2 Weighted Average Cost of Capital

The weighted average cost of capital is based on the cost of equity along with such factors as the weighting of debt

and equity along with the corporate tax rate. The examination of Enron’s past capital structure policies showed thatthe firm traditionally has kept the levels of debt and equity relatively equal. The levels of debt and equity used inour analysis are 44% (debt level) and 56% (equity level). We believe this to accurately reflect past trends and the

target capital structure for the company. The company’s cost of debt, based on current market issues and conditionsis 7.338% (Enron currently has outstanding bonds maturity in year 2023 that yield 7.388%). We based the effectivecorporate tax rate on the company’s tax payments over the past 10 years and found this rate to be approximately

33%. These assumptions resulted in a baseline WACC of 7.61%

WACC = [Rd *(1-t)*(% debt in capital structure)] + [Re*(% equity in capital structure)]WACC = [0.07388*(1-0.33)*(44%)]+[0.0968*(56%)]

WACC = 7.61%

4.3 Discounted Cash Flow Analysis

A discounted cash flow model estimates the value of a firm by predicting the future cash flows available to the

capital providers of the firm (Total Enterprise Value). The market value of the firm’s current debt is subtracted fromthe TEV to arrive at the current estimated value of shareholder’s equity. The completed DCF for Enron is attachedin Appendix 1.

Income Statement Assumptions

The revenue growth estimates for Enron are the foundation of the DCF model. We believe that Enron’s revenueswill grow at 35%, a percentage equal to the average of the last three years’ sales growth rates. We think this

assumption is a reasonable one given the deregulation of the retail power market, the new technologies Enron isdeveloping, and the success of Enron Capital and Trading. This sales growth is then phased down to 25% in years3-4, 20% in years 5-6, 15% in years 7-8, 10% in years 9-10, and 3.5% thereafter. We selected 3.5% as the long term

growth rate as this seems like a reasonable assumption for the inflation rate at that time. EPS for 1998 and 1999 areprojected to be $1.89 and $2.59 respectively.

Enron’s cost of goods sold has been increasing over the last three years. However, because of efficiency

improvements, we expect this increase to be nearing its apex. Thus we have projected Enron’s cost of goods sold tobe 85% of revenues for years 1-2. We kept the cost of goods level at 85% through most of the forecast period.

Selling, General, & Administrative expenses are projected to remain at their historical 10 year average of 12% of

revenues.

Other major income statement items such as dividends on preferred security, other income, minority interests, andincome taxes have all been assumed to stay constant at the average of 1995-1997 figures.

Balance Sheet Assumptions

The balance sheet items in a discounted cash flow analysis are projected based on a percentage of revenues. In mostcases, we assumed that these items would remain constant at the average of their 1995-1997 percentage of sales.

However, some adjustments have been made in these averages to account for recent trends in Enron’s businessmodel. The first change was to adjust current assets downward from 5.04% of revenues to 4.54% to account forEnron’s trend of decreasing its amount of current assets. Second, the amount of retail energy PPE was increased by

0.5% of revenues each year to reflect Enron’s movement towards the retail energy market. This took the percentageof retail energy PPE from 1.79% of revenues in 1998 to 5.79% in 2007. Because of this emphasis, other forms ofPPE will decrease in importance. The amount of exploration and production PPE, transportation and distribution

PPE, and wholesale energy PPE were adjusted downward by 8%, 3%, and 5%.

Page 20: Cornell Research Report on Enron 1998

Enron Corporation

19

Results and Sensitivity

DCF analysis yields a price of $44.84/share. The valuation of Enron is extremely sensitive to adjustments in theWeighted Average Cost of Capital. This is due primarily to the large size of the terminal value. Consequently,

Enron’s projected share price would increase if interest rates were to fall , but would decrease if interest rates wereto increase. As shown in Table 10 the value of Enron is much less sensitive to the initial assumptions of SG&A andthe cost of goods sold.

4.4 Edwards-Bell-Ohlsen (EBO) Analysis

The EBO valuation method estimates the intrinsic value of equity through the discounting of future abnormalearnings. The input parameters to this model are forecasted earnings, estimated long-term growth rate, dividendpayout ratio, book value/share, cost of equity capital, and the industry’s target ROE. The fundamental assumptions

used in this model are similar to those used in the DCF model. Specific information on key assumptions is listedbelow. In constructing this model, we decided to project long-term EPS growth from year 2000-2005. We madethis assumption based on the fact that a majority of the American utility system has been forecasted to be

deregulated by the year 2005. Enron should therefore experience continued growth in EPS.

Earnings Forecasts

The earnings forecasts used in the EBO model were based on theI/B/E/S mean analysts’ forecasts. We felt very comfortable using

these forecasts because Enron is a widely followed company and theI/B/E/S forecasts took into consideration the estimates of 23 differentanalysts.

Long Term EPS Growth

The long-term EPS growth rate was also based on the I/B/E/S meananalysts’ forecasted long term growth rate. We felt this was the

appropriate rate to use because it was the mean of the forecastedgrowth rates and was also the most frequently projected growth rate(6 out of 15 analysts who provided growth rate estimates projected

15% long-term EPS growth).

Dividend Payout Rate

Enron has increased its dividend payout rate over the past three years.

On a per share basis, the dividend payout rate has increased from$0.8125/share in 1995, to $0.8625 in 1996, and $0.9125 in 1997.This payout rate has averaged just over 42% over the past three years. We do not expect a major change in this rate

in the future as Enron’s management team is firmly committed to distributing a fairly consistent percentage of itsearnings to its shareholders.

Target ROE

he target ROE represents the equilibrium ROE for the industry. Due to the deregulation of the energy industry weexpect the median ROE for industry to rebound its lows during the 1990s. Our choice of a 13.00% target ROE issupported by the 20 year average of 13.00% ROE of the energy industry (SIC codes 1310-1389) and the recent

ROEs of our competitors in the industry.

Results and Sensitivity Analysis

Our best-estimate EBO valuation yields a suggested intrinsic share value of $35.98. Table 11 shows asensitivity analysis for two of the most important parameters, the projected long-term growth rate inearnings and the return on equity. The values in this table range from $27.36 - $48.97.
